Job Description:
As an Accident & Emergency (A&E) Nurse, you will be an integral part of our Emergency Department team, providing urgent and critical care to patients experiencing various medical emergencies. Your quick decision-making skills, ability to handle high-pressure situations, and compassionate approach will ensure that patients receive timely and efficient care during their most vulnerable moments.
Pulse Nursing offers a variety of shift patterns and flexible shifts across day and night hours in friendly and welcoming teams around the Stoke area.
Rates for the A&E Nurse position are between £26.00 and £44.10 per hour.
Responsibilities:
* Triaging patients upon arrival, assessing their condition, and prioritizing care based on severity.
* Administering initial treatments and interventions to stabilize patients, including life-saving measures when necessary.
* Monitoring and recording vital signs, symptoms, and changes in patients’ conditions.
* Assisting the medical team in performing diagnostic tests and interpreting results.
* Administering medications and intravenous therapy as prescribed.
* Initiating and maintaining intravenous access for fluids and medications.
* Assisting with minor procedures, wound care, and patient immobilization.
A&E Nurse Role Requirements:
* NMC Registration (minimum 6 months)
* 6 months experience in A&E with ability to provide 2 references.
* Meeting framework compliance requirements, including DBS, Occupational Health, and an updated CV.
* Proof of right to work within the UK will be required.
